- GeForce GTX 1650 Ti has 150% more power consumption, than HD Graphics 5000.
- GeForce GTX 1650 Ti is connected by PCIe 3.0 x16, and HD Graphics 5000 uses PCIe 1.0 x16 interface.
- GeForce GTX 1650 Ti is used in Desktops, and HD Graphics 5000 - in Laptops.
- GeForce GTX 1650 Ti is build with Turing architecture, and HD Graphics 5000 - with Gen. 7.5 Haswell.
- Core clock speed of GeForce GTX 1650 Ti is 1330 MHz higher, than HD Graphics 5000.
- GeForce GTX 1650 Ti is manufactured by 12 nm process technology, and HD Graphics 5000 - by 22 nm process technology.
